// Shim script that wraps around a given worker entrypoint and:
// - Remaps `fetch` to the base URL given
// - Remaps `importScripts` to the base URL given
// This doesn't cover all cases and won't fix that:
// - self.location will be set to a blob URL
// - new URL won't relatively resolve
// - XMLHttpRequest, WebSocket, etc won't relatively resolve
function makeWorkerContent(url: string): string {
  return `
    const ASYNC_WORKER_BASE = ${JSON.stringify(url)};
    const IMPORT_SCRIPTS = importScripts;
    const FETCH = fetch;
    const fromBaseURL = (input) => new URL(input, ASYNC_WORKER_BASE).href;
    self.fetch = function(input, init) {
      return FETCH(typeof input === 'string' ? fromBaseURL(input) : input, init);
    };
    self.importScripts = function(...urls) {
      return IMPORT_SCRIPTS.apply(self, urls.map(fromBaseURL));
    };
    importScripts(ASYNC_WORKER_BASE);
  `;
}

// Wraps around `new Worker` and if `crossOriginIsolated` is truthy, indicating CORP/COEP is active,
// instantiates the worker with an inline script instead, which works around the CORS error. This is
// necessary if the worker script won't have the same CORP/COEP headers as the document
asyncRequire.unstable_createWorker = function unstable_createWorker(
  workerUrl: string,
  workerOpts?: WorkerOptions
) {
  if (typeof crossOriginIsolated !== 'undefined' && crossOriginIsolated) {
    try {
      const content = makeWorkerContent(workerUrl);
      workerUrl = URL.createObjectURL(new Blob([content], { type: 'text/javascript' }));
      return new Worker(workerUrl, workerOpts);
    } finally {
      URL.revokeObjectURL(workerUrl);
    }
  } else {
    return new Worker(workerUrl, workerOpts);
  }
};
